Welcome from the Headteacher

Mark_Bennett.JPG

Welcome to Woodlands Primary School, a vibrant community where children aged 2-11 grow into confident learners. Serving around 500 children in south Sheffield, we believe in nurturing both academic success and personal achievements.

Our school is characterised by care, enthusiasm, and expertise, with a knowledge-rich curriculum designed to meet the needs of our children. We focus on developing articulate communicators, passionate readers, and inclusive individuals who display impeccable behaviour.

Our expert teachers carefully plan every subject, ensuring each child’s needs are at the heart of what we do. We offer wonderful children, a dedicated staff team, and leadership committed to improving outcomes for all.

If you share our belief in high expectations and a strong work ethic, we’d love to hear from you.

Come and be a part of the Woodlands family!

Mark Bennett, Headteacher

We are part of Mercia Learning Trust

MLT_Colour_Portrait.png

Joining Mercia Learning Trust means being part of an exceptional team of staff committed to continuous improvement, partnership and securing positive outcomes for every pupil. Our multi-academy trust is one of the strongest and most effective in the region.

You will work in an exceptional school, alongside a strong team of professionals, with great pupils.

We share the same mission and moral purpose to empower everyone in our communities, especially the most disadvantaged, to succeed.

We believe pupils should attend a school that focuses on academic excellence, cultural capital and the development of character.

We are looking for staff who share our high expectations to make sure all pupils are successful and leave our schools well-prepared for their future.

Neil Miley, CEO
